The jobs of the future have not yet been invented.(1) ____ By helping them develop classic skills that will serve them well no matter what the future holds.
    1.Curiosity
    Your children need to be deeply curious.(2) ____  Ask kids,"What ingredients (配料)can we add to make these pancakes even better next time? " and then try them out.Ingredients make the pancakes better?What could we try next time?
    2.Creativity
    True creativity is the ability to take something existing and create something new from it.(3) ____ There are a dozen different things you can do with them.Experimenting with materials to create something new can go a long way in helping them develop their creativity.
    3.Personal skills
    Understanding how others feel can be a challenge for kids.We know what's going on inside our own head,but what about others?Being able to read people helps kid from misreading a situation and jumping to false conclusions.(4) ____  "Why do you think she's crying?" "Can you tell how that man is feeling by looking at his face?" "If someone were to do that to you,how would you feel?"
    4.Self Expression
    (5) ____  There are many ways to express thoughts and ideas - music,acting,drawing,building,photography.You may find that your child is attracted by one more than another.
A.Encourage kids to cook with you.
B.And we can't forget science education.
C.We can give kids chances to think about materials in new ways.
D.So how can we help our kids prepare for jobs that don't yet exist?
E.Gardening is another great activity for helping kids develop this skill.
F.We can do this in real life or ask questions about characters in stories.
G.Being able to communicate ideas in a meaningful way is a valuable skill.

题目解答

答案

(1)D.联系上文题。根据前一句The jobs of the future have not yet been invented未来的工作还没有发明出来。所以我们也不知道它们究竟是什么样子的。更谈不上让我们的孩子为之做好准备。我们能做的就是让我们的孩子练好传统的技能。D项:So how can we help our kids prepare for jobs that don't yet exist?那么,我们如何帮助我们的孩子为尚未存在的工作做好准备呢?符合文意,故选D.
(2)A.推理判断题。根据下一行"What ingredients (配料)can we add to make these pancakes even better next time ?"可知本段讲述的是做饭,这也是一项传统技能。我们要鼓励孩子和我们一起做饭,通过孩子的好奇心来培养这种传统的技能。A项:Encourage kids to cook with you.鼓励孩子和你一起做饭,符合文意,故选A.
(3)C.推理判断题。根据前面一句True creativity is the ability to take something existing and create something new真正的创造能力是从现存的东西里创造出新的东西的能力。C项:We can give kids chances to think about materials in new ways.所以我们给孩子机会让他们用新的方法来考虑这些现有的事物,以此来培养他们的创造能力,符合上下文串联,故选C.
(4)F.联系下文题。根据下面的三个问题"Why do you think she's crying?" "Can you tell how that man is feeling by looking at his face?" "If someone were to do that to you,how would you feel?"可知我们要让孩子来思考为什么别人会有各种行为。以此培养他们理解他人思想的能力,以免错误的判断形势得出错误的结论。所以问一下故事里的有关问题可以培养孩子这方面的能力。F项:We can do this in real life or ask questions about characters in stories.我们可以在现实生活中这样做,也可以问一些关于故事中人物的问题,符合文意,故选F.
(5)G.文章衔接题。根据小标题Self expression可知本段讲的是表达想法的方法。G项:Being able to communicate ideas in a meaningful way is a valuable skill.用一种有意义的方法来表达想法是一种很有价值的技能,符合语境。故选G.

  • The increase in international business and in foreign investment has created a need for executives with knowledge of foreign languages and skills in cross-cultural communication. Americans, however, have not been well trained in either area and, consequently, have not enjoyed the same level of success in negotiation in an international arena as have their foreign counterparts. Negotiating is the process of communicating back and forth for the purpose of reaching an agreement. It involves persuasion and compromise, but in order to participate in either one, the negotiators must understand the ways in which people are persuaded and how compromise is reached within the culture of the negotiation. In many international business negotiations abroad, Americans are perceived as wealthy and impersonal. It often appears to the foreign negotiator that the American represents a large multi-million-dollar corporation that can afford to pay the price without bargaining further. The American negotiator’s role becomes that of an impersonal supplier of information and cash. In studies of American negotiators abroad, several traits have been identified that may serve to confirm this stereotypical perception, while undermining the negotiator’s position. Two traits in particular that cause cross-cultural misunderstanding are directness and impatience on the part of the American negotiator. Furthermore, American negotiators often insist on realizing short-term goals. Foreign negotiators, on the other hand, may value the relationship established between negotiators and may be willing to invest time in it for long-term benefits. In order to solidify the relationship, they may opt for indirect interactions without regard for the time involved in getting to know the other negotiator. Clearly, perceptions and differences in values affect the outcomes of negotiations and the success of negotiators. For Americans to play a more effective role in international business negotiations, they must put forth more effort to improve cross-cultural understanding.
